▲This photo provided by SM Entertainment and HYBE show Lee Soo-man and Bang Si-hyuk. (PHOTO NOT FOR SALE) (Yonhap) |
SEOUL February 10 (Yonhap) -- The founder of South Korean entertainment company SM Entertainment, Lee Soo-man and the chairman of HYBE Bang Si-hyuk has addressed “SM Entertainment has decided to work with HYBE in order become one step closer to become a game changer of the world music” after signing an agreement regarding the stock of SM Entertainment on Friday.
After the information on how HYBE will acquire 14.8 percent stake in its rival K-pop agency SM Entertainment, former executive producer of SM Entertainment Lee Soo-man and HYBE’s chairman Bang Si-hyuk announced “We have agreed to help each other to reach the ultimate goal of creating a global life style platform while increasing K-pop’s stance within global music industry.”
Although the former executive producer Lee Soo-man is 20 years older than chairman Ban Si-hyuk, they not only share the commonality factor of successfully developing a big entertainment company but also both of the figures graduated from Seoul National University.
“HYBE and SM Entertainment agreed upon their upcoming vision regarding the Metaverse, foundations on multi label, eco friendly vision campaign and more on companies various strategic direction,” adding “By incorporating HYBE’s power we will continue to broaden our influence and create a greater impact of K-pop within the global music market.” addressed HYBE and SM Entertainment.
Moreover, the statement addressed “SM Entertainment is a significant figure within the music industry in South Korea, it not only worked as a founding father of the music industry despite of its harsh condition due to constant change in trend,” adding “SM not only built and laid foundation on the current K-pop culture by exporting K-pop and K-culture to various nations so that foreign people will recognize the value of K-pop. Therefore he is considered a father of K-pop.”
Continuing on the statement addressed “Within the core of all the things SM Entertainment has managed to build and create, former executive producer Lee Soo-man exists,” adding “Therefore everyone who works within the boundary of K-pop can be said to have been influenced by him in some point or the other. He was the first one to have pioneered the land of K-pop therefore he is considered as the greatest legacy of those within the music industry.”
Former executive producer Lee Soo-man addressed his intention to actively participate in reinvention of the SM Entertainment. Moreover he took a side regarding selling his stocks to HYBE.
Moreover, both of the company addressed through jointed statement “SM Entertainment and HYBE will work effectively in fields of various businesses by helping out with one another” adding “By increasing the size of the current platform, we will provide global fans with various artist so that they can feel the happiness of K-pop.”
